Ordinals
beta
Sat 765944428439403
decimal
153188.4428439403
degree
0°153188′1988″4428439403‴
percentile
19.438299086043152%
name
vlqgwmgmqao
cycle
0
epoch
0
period
75
block
153188
offset
4428439403
timestamp
2011-11-14 02:33:59 UTC
rarity
common
prev
next